-
公开(公告)号:CN108028813B
公开(公告)日:2021-05-07
申请号:CN201780002951.4
申请日:2017-01-27
Applicant: 甲骨文国际公司
IPC: H04L12/947 , H04L12/743 , H04L12/813 , H04L12/931
Abstract: 用于在网络环境中使用用于子网内和子网间转发两者的相同的线性转发表(LFT)支持子网内和子网间地址解析的系统和方法。全局路由报头(GRH)中的子网前缀值用于高性能计算环境中的线性转发表(LFT)查找。示例可以在诸如具有InfiniBand(IB)体系架构的网络的高性能计算环境中提供嵌入在网络交换环境中用于LFT查找的GRH中的子网前缀值中的子网间路由号(ISRN)的使用。方法可以在包括网络架构的计算机环境中提供一个或多个子网,每个子网与一个或多个网络交换机或主机相关联。该系统和方法与不了解ISRN的传统交换机和节点兼容。
-
公开(公告)号:CN108781185A
公开(公告)日:2018-11-09
申请号:CN201780015786.6
申请日:2017-11-10
Applicant: 甲骨文国际公司
IPC: H04L12/741
CPC classification number: H04L47/2441 , H04L45/54 , H04L45/745 , H04L45/7453 , H04L69/22
Abstract: 根据实施例,本文描述的是用于提供可编程包分类框架以在高性能网络中的网络设备中使用的系统和方法。包分类框架可以包括多个基于硬件的可编程分类原语,分类原语包括关键字组成原语、关键字组成规则原语、匹配操作逻辑结构和下一操作原语。分类原语可以逻辑地串在一起,其中来自一个分类原语的结果被馈送到下一分类原语,直到数据包的处理被完成。分类框架可以使用状态机来跟踪数据包处理的状态,并基于数据包的处理状态动态地调整分类原语的行为。利用可编程分类原语,分类框架可以递归地解析多个协议的数据包,而不要求任何硬件改变。
-
公开(公告)号:CN107005489A
公开(公告)日:2017-08-01
申请号:CN201580062545.8
申请日:2015-12-02
Applicant: 甲骨文国际公司
IPC: H04L12/861 , H04L12/863 , H04L12/931 , H04L12/933 , H04L12/935
Abstract: 系统和方法可以支持网络环境中的分组交换。系统可以包括联网设备上的入口缓冲区,其中包括一个或多个虚拟输出队列的入口缓冲区操作以存储在联网设备上的输入端口处接收到的一个或多个传入分组。此外,系统可以包括与入口缓冲区相关联的分组冲刷引擎,其中所述分组冲刷引擎操作以冲刷被存储在入口缓冲区中的所述虚拟输出队列中的分组,并且向一个或多个输出调度器通知分组被冲刷,其中每个输出调度器与输出端口相关联。
-
公开(公告)号:CN103477588A
公开(公告)日:2013-12-25
申请号:CN201280015612.7
申请日:2012-01-10
Applicant: 甲骨文国际公司
IPC: H04L12/18
CPC classification number: H04L12/18 , H04L45/16 , H04L47/2483
Abstract: 一种用于对多播分组分类的系统和方法,涉及在分类引擎处接收从分组源发送的多播分组,根据多播分组的源地址,确定直接存储器存取(DMA)过滤向量;根据多播分组的目的地地址,确定DMA目标向量,其中DMA目标向量包括可用于传送多播分组的DMA通道的列表,根据DMA过滤向量和DMA目标向量,确定DMA最终向量,和按照DMA最终向量,发送多播分组。
-
公开(公告)号:CN115442278A
公开(公告)日:2022-12-06
申请号:CN202211067569.0
申请日:2017-01-27
Applicant: 甲骨文国际公司
IPC: H04L43/0876 , H04L45/745 , H04L47/20 , G06F9/451 , G06F11/30 , G11C15/00 , H04L47/70 , H04L49/25 , H04L49/356 , H04L67/1097 , H04L69/22
Abstract: 本申请涉及在高性能计算环境中允许多个全局标识符子网前缀值同时用于传入分组处理的系统和方法。由第一主机通道适配器(HCA)从网络架构接收分组。分组具有报头部分,该报头部分包括识别网络架构的目的地子网的目的地子网前缀。网络HCA被允许通过选择性地确定标志的逻辑状态并且根据标志的预定逻辑状态选择性地忽略识别网络架构的目的地子网的目的地子网前缀来从网络HCA的端口接收第一分组。
-
公开(公告)号:CN107005489B
公开(公告)日:2021-02-02
申请号:CN201580062545.8
申请日:2015-12-02
Applicant: 甲骨文国际公司
IPC: H04L12/861 , H04L12/863 , H04L12/931 , H04L12/933 , H04L12/935
Abstract: 系统和方法可以支持网络环境中的分组交换。系统可以包括联网设备上的入口缓冲区,其中包括一个或多个虚拟输出队列的入口缓冲区操作以存储在联网设备上的输入端口处接收到的一个或多个传入分组。此外,系统可以包括与入口缓冲区相关联的分组冲刷引擎,其中所述分组冲刷引擎操作以冲刷被存储在入口缓冲区中的所述虚拟输出队列中的分组,并且向一个或多个输出调度器通知分组被冲刷,其中每个输出调度器与输出端口相关联。
-
公开(公告)号:CN105706058B
公开(公告)日:2019-09-20
申请号:CN201480060333.1
申请日:2014-10-08
Applicant: 甲骨文国际公司
IPC: G06F9/50
Abstract: 一种系统和方法能够支持网络环境中的高效分组处理。该系统可以包括直接存储器存取(DMA)资源池,其包括一个或多个DMA资源。此外,该系统可以使用存储器中的多个分组缓冲区,其中每个所述DMA资源可以指向存储器中的分组缓冲区链。这里,分组缓冲区链可以基于链表数据结构和/或线性数组数据结构中的任一种来实现。此外,每个所述DMA资源允许分组处理线程利用预先分配的线程密钥访问分组缓冲区链。
-
公开(公告)号:CN107852378A
公开(公告)日:2018-03-27
申请号:CN201780002357.5
申请日:2017-01-26
Applicant: 甲骨文国际公司
Inventor: B·D·约翰森 , A·斯瑞尼瓦桑 , P·那拉西姆哈姆厄西 , L·霍雷恩
IPC: H04L12/931 , H04L12/933 , H04L12/935 , H04L12/947 , H04L12/24 , H04L12/751 , G06F9/455 , G06F17/30
Abstract: 用于在高性能计算环境中支持可伸缩的基于位图的P_Key表的系统和方法。该方法可以提供至少一个子网,该至少一个子网包括一个或多个交换机、多个主机通道适配器以及多个端节点。该方法可以将多个端节点与多个分区中的至少一个分区相关联,其中多个分区中的每个分区与P_Key值相关联。该方法可以将一个或多个交换机中的每个交换机与多个基于位图的P_Key表中的基于位图的P_Key表相关联。该方法可以将主机通道适配器中的每个主机通道适配器与多个基于位图的P_Key表中的基于位图的P_Key表相关联。
-
公开(公告)号:CN103917956A
公开(公告)日:2014-07-09
申请号:CN201280047077.3
申请日:2012-09-26
Applicant: 甲骨文国际公司
CPC classification number: G06F9/505 , G06F9/451 , G06F9/45512 , G06F11/2041 , G06F11/3433 , G06F17/276 , G06F2201/86 , H04L41/08 , H04L63/0853 , H04L67/1002 , H04L67/1008 , H04L67/1034 , H04L2029/06054
Abstract: 这里描述供负载平衡器或流量引导器使用的系统和方法及其管理,其中,提供流量引导器作为可用于向诸如网络服务器、应用服务器或其它资源服务器的后端起源服务器递送用于负载平衡因特网和其它流量的快速、可靠、可缩放和安全的平台的基于软件的负载平衡器。根据实施例,系统包括被配置为从客户机接收请求并且向具有一个或更多个服务器池的起源服务器传送请求的具有一个或更多个流量引导器实例的流量引导器。描述在这种流量引导器或其它环境中提供主动-被动路由、浪涌保护和速率加快、起源服务器的动态发现、配置http负载平衡的灵活性和/或动态高速缓存数据解压缩的系统和方法。
-
公开(公告)号:CN112737976A
公开(公告)日:2021-04-30
申请号:CN202110029574.1
申请日:2015-12-02
Applicant: 甲骨文国际公司
IPC: H04L12/861 , H04L12/863 , H04L12/931 , H04L12/933 , H04L12/935
Abstract: 本申请涉及用于支持分组交换的系统、方法、介质和设备。系统和方法可以支持网络环境中的分组交换。系统可以包括联网设备上的入口缓冲区,其中包括一个或多个虚拟输出队列的入口缓冲区操作以存储在联网设备上的输入端口处接收到的一个或多个传入分组。此外,系统可以包括与入口缓冲区相关联的分组冲刷引擎,其中所述分组冲刷引擎操作以冲刷被存储在入口缓冲区中的所述虚拟输出队列中的分组,并且向一个或多个输出调度器通知分组被冲刷,其中每个输出调度器与输出端口相关联。
-
-
-
-
-
-
-
-
-